What is IAEVG?

The International Association for Educational and Vocational Guidance (IAEVG) is the worldwide counsellors’ association and represents individuals as well as national and regional associations concerned with educational and vocational guidance on all continents.

The mission of IAEVG

The aims of educational and vocational guidance are to assist students and adults in making their personal decisions about learning and work. This is achieved by helping people to:

  • Understand and appreciate their skills and abilities

  • Relate effectively with others

  • Explore career alternatives

  • Develop appropriate plans for educational and career management

  • Promote better vocational qualifications at all levels

  • Contribute to equal access for girls and women in education and work

  • Integrate successfully in society and the labour market

The objectives of the Association are:

  • To promote and improve communication between people and organizations active in educational and vocational guidance

  • To encourage the continuing professional development of ideas, practice and research in the field of guidance and counselling

  • To collect and disseminate information on the latest educational and vocational guidance practice, study and research

Benefits of Membership of IAEVG

Joining IAEVG provides you/your association with:
  • The opportunity to develop and learn from valuable relationships with colleagues/other national associations in the global professional community.

  • Current news from the field via three issues per year of the IAEVG newsletter (distributed in English, French, Spanish, and German).

  • Free access to the refereed International Journal for Educational and Vocational Guidance.

  • Discounted registration at IAEVG-endorsed international conferences around the world.

  • The power to influence the shape of the Association through nominating and voting for members of the Board and Executive.

In addition, the membership of IAEVG enables careers and educational guidance practitioners and institutions to actively contribute to profession internationally by:
  • Submitting articles for the IAEVG newsletter and journal.

  • Presenting at IAEVG endorsed conferences, thereby extending the reach of their innovations and raising their profile in the international community.

  • Supporting efforts to promote the role of educational and vocational guidance with key international bodies such as UNESCO, ILO, the World Association of Public Employment Services (WAPES) and the Council of Europe (COE).

  • Supporting efforts to foster educational and vocational guidance in developing countries.

Conference

2023 IAEVG International Conference: Lifelong Development as A Standard

The Hague, The Netherlands

28 to 30 June 2023

The Dutch Association of Guidance Counsellors (Noloc) together with Euroguidance and the Open University, is organizing the 45th global IAEVG conference. The theme of the conference will be Life Long Development as a standard. The labor market is changing rapidly. Old professions disappear, new ones take their place and are developing faster and faster. People need to adapt at a pace that matches those developments. Also challenges like sustainability and climate change requires that people constantly acquire new knowledge and skills. The key is to stay on top of these developments by learning and development. The conference will be an interesting international meeting on a social, cultural, and intellectual level to discuss about this theme.
